Output d2fd3a24d5ee6e473773d537ba2cfbd2a6faef4a5bea28fa9a5fbc65aa7c9c11:0

value
18868672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e2b745157f50e6540074ed48b8c6a2d3ccb44e OP_EQUAL
address
3QCRkELc1prCvvjSTQ6v9SpywXEfWzfjM6
transaction
d2fd3a24d5ee6e473773d537ba2cfbd2a6faef4a5bea28fa9a5fbc65aa7c9c11
confirmations
357902
spent
true